Incheon Office of Education Increases 1st Supplementary Budget by 335.2 Billion Won... Laptop Distribution and New School Establishment
Incheon Metropolitan Office of Education has prepared the first supplementary budget amounting to 5.4423 trillion KRW, which is 6.6% (335.2 billion KRW) higher than the original budget.
The detailed supplementary budget resources include 126.6 billion KRW from central government transfers, 1.8 billion KRW from local governments and other transfers, 8.7 billion KRW from self-generated income, and 185 billion KRW from internal transactions.
The Office of Education allocated 67.6 billion KRW for distributing laptops to 4th-grade elementary and 1st-grade high school students for coding education, 23.9 billion KRW for curriculum operation, 5.8 billion KRW for classroom instruction improvement, and 6.8 billion KRW to support public and private early childhood education.
Additionally, 53.6 billion KRW was allocated for new school establishment, 16.3 billion KRW for future school space creation, and 2.5 billion KRW for modular building extensions, with 3 billion KRW planned to support improvements in school facility environments.
The Office of Education also increased school operating expenses by 30.4 billion KRW due to rises in public utility fees and consumer price index, allocated 11.2 billion KRW to support Neulbom School, 6.9 billion KRW for after-school care classrooms and establishment of hub-type care centers, and 1.3 billion KRW to support educational expenses for students from multi-child families.
This supplementary budget will be finalized at the plenary session on the 28th of next month after review by the Incheon City Council’s Education Committee and the Budget and Accounts Special Committee.
